
Liquid Silicone Foam is becoming increasingly popular for a wide range of automotive sensor applications. This unique compound comprises a blend of liquid silicone and a foaming agent, resulting in a flexible yet resilient material that provides excellent sealing, vibration damping, and cushioning properties.
Versatile application
The material is suitable for use in a wide range of sensor applications, from engine control modules to airbags, from parking sensors to tire pressure monitoring systems. It is also highly resistant to chemicals and extreme temperatures, making it an ideal choice for harsh environments.
Superior sealing properties
The foam fills gaps and voids, creating a tight seal that prevents moisture, dust, and other contaminants from entering the sensor. This helps to maintain the sensor's accuracy and reliability, while also reducing the risk of costly repairs or replacements.
Exceptional vibration damping
The material's unique cellular structure absorbs vibrations and shock, reducing the risk of damage to the sensor and other components. This helps to extend the sensor's lifespan and improve performance under high-stress conditions.
Enhanced safety
The foam's cushioning properties help to protect the sensor and surrounding components from impact and other mechanical stresses, reducing the risk of accidents and injuries.
